Output 868b76076f93e500ef77bf40605ac283116029097ba2cbf031aaa7830726a988:0

value
1713521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87711380390abf0497016faaec77625486185698 OP_EQUAL
address
3E3Ac7QWtgCrcFJiGE6vYz31mgijzPdP8e
transaction
868b76076f93e500ef77bf40605ac283116029097ba2cbf031aaa7830726a988
spent
true